티스토리 뷰

이하 내용은 동영상의 기본 구조와 인코딩, 리먹싱 및 추출 등에 대한 기본 지식이 없으면 상당히 어려운 내용입니다. 단순 따라히기 식으로 작성하기는 했으나, 이해가 가지 않는다거나 예기치 못한 에러를 내는 상황에서는 적절한 검색을 통해 해결하시기 바랍니다. 제가 확실히 말할 수 있는 것은 저는 이 방법으로 스타크래프트 2 녹화물에 대한 문제를 5번 정도의 테스트 결과 99% 해결 했다는 것입니다.

바로 전 포스팅에서 반디캠으로 motionJPEG 영상을 만들면, 용량이 너무 클 뿐더러 cut(인코딩 아님) 프로그램으로 잘라보면, 싱크가 맞지 않는 문제가 발생하는 등의 문제가 있다는 것을 언급했었습니다.

그래서, 어차피 문제가 있다면, 용량이 극도로 작은 nvenc를 사용하는 것이 더 낫다는 결론 하에, 어떻게 하면 프리미어로 작업하기 편한 영상을 만들어낼 수 있을 것인가 연구해보았습니다. 완벽한 솔루션은 아닐지라도 저와 같은 고민을 하시는 분들에게 도움이 되기를 바랍니다.

반디캠 기본 셋팅

이 영상을 프리미어로 불러오면, 오디오는 정상적인 상태가 아니며, 비디오는 프리뷰조차 제대로 되지 않습니다. 그래서 몇 가지 시험을 해봤고, 그에 따른 결과들 중 참고할만한 사항만 같이 적어 두겠습니다.

실험 내용 및 결과

오디오에 대한 가설; 가변 레이트 녹화로 인해 오디오와 비디오는 서로 다른 rate를 가지고 있을 것이다. 따라서, 오디오를 따로 extract 해서 사용하면, 오디오는 별 무리 없이 사용할 수 있을 것이다.

결과; Pazera Free Audio Extractor v2.1 portable로 오디오만 비디오에서 그대로 추출하여 aac 포맷으로 프리미어로 불러왔고, 이상 없이 읽혀지는 것을 확인 했습니다. 러닝타임도 비디오와 일치합니다.

비디오에 대한 가설; 가변레이트 녹화된 비디오와 오디오의 싱크가 맞지 않으니, 1)리먹싱을 해보거나, 2)다시 통상적인 avc로 재 인코딩을 해본다.

리먹싱 결과1) 오리지널 비디오 + aac 오디오 = *.avi, *.mp4; 프리미어에서 오디오는 이상 없이 나오지만, 비디오의 러닝 타임이 상당히 줄어들어서 표시됨.

리먹싱 결과2) vbr 오리지널 비디오 + aac 오디오 = *.mkv. 이것을 다시 mp4로 리먹싱. 이것은 비디오와 오디오 모두 읽히기는 하지만, 비디오의 짧아진 러닝타임 기준으로 줄어들며, 싱크도 틀어짐.

리먹싱 결과3) cbr 오리지널 비디오 + aac 오디오 = *.mkv. 이것을 다시 mp4로 리먹싱. 이것은 비디오와 오디오 모두 읽혀지며, 프리뷰 등도 큰 무리 없이 잘 됨.

재 인코딩 결과) 재 인코딩은 예전부터 별로 옵션과 결과물의 일치를 보이지 않던 다음 팟인코더로 일부러 진행했으며, 결과는 오디오는 엉망이 되며, 비디오는 읽혀짐. 오디오를 acc로 대체 했으며, 이상 없이 읽혀지고 프리뷰도 큰 지장 없이 됨.

총 결론

반디캠으로 다이렉트x를 활용한 녹화를 한다면, nvenc cbr에 적당한 비트레이트를 설정하고, x264로 설정. 오디오는 pcm으로 설정해도 좋겠지만, 비디오파일 자체의 압축효율을 위해 mpeg1으로 두고 시험을 했으며, aac 320 변환 시 큰 무리가 없는 것을 확인 했음.

이것은 인코딩이 아닌, 리먹싱 과정이며, 대략 30분 정도의 영상일 경우, 현재 아서스 게이밍 노트북 사양으로 aac 변환 추출에 30초, mvk 리먹싱에 30초, m4v 리먹싱에 30초 정도가 걸림. 각 free 툴의 이름은,

  • aac 변환 추출; Pazera Free Audio Extractor v2.1 PORTABLE
  • mkv 리먹싱; mkvtoolnix-64bit-8.2.0
  • mkv를 mp4 포맷의 m4v로 리먹싱; MkvToMp4_0.224

과정은,

  1. 반디캠 녹화 영상에서 Pazera Free Audio Extractor v2.1 PORTABLE로 aac 320으로 변환 추출.
  2. 반디캠 녹화 영상의 비디오, aac 320을 mkvtoolnix-64bit-8.2.0을 사용하여 mkv로 리먹싱.
  3. mkv 리먹싱 비디오를 MkvToMp4_0.224로 mp4 포맷의 m4v로 리먹싱.

입니다.

기부 문의 및 몇 가지 공지사항

댓글
공지사항
최근에 올라온 글
최근에 달린 댓글
Total
Today
Yesterday
«   2024/05   »
1 2 3 4
5 6 7 8 9 10 11
12 13 14 15 16 17 18
19 20 21 22 23 24 25
26 27 28 29 30 31